1. What are NFTs?

Before the creation procedure, let’s begin with a basic review of NFTs. How to make your own NFTNFTs, or non-fungible tokens, are unique digital assets that indicate OwnershipOwnership or proof of authenticity of a particular thing, such as artwork, music, films, or even virtual real estate. Unlike c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in or Ethereum, which are fungible and can be exchanged like-for-like, NFTs are one-of-a-kind and cannot be copied or replaced.

4. Choose an NFT Marketplace

Once your digital asset is ready, it’s necessary to select an NFT marketplace where you will list and sell your NFT. Multiple prominent NFT marketplaces are accessible, each with its distinct features and user base. How to create an nft on OpenseaSome well-known marketplaces are OpenSea, Rarible, SuperRare, and Foundation. Do research to identify a platform that corresponds with your goals and the type of NFTs you want to produce.

5. Set Up a Wallet

How to make nft art for free, To connect with NFT marketplaces and construct your NFTs, you’ll need a digital wallet that supports the Ethereum blockchain, as most NFTs are currently created on the Ethereum network. MetaMask, Trust Wallet, and Coinbase Wallet are commonly used and offer a user-friendly interface for managing your digital assets.

6. Mint Your NFT

Now comes the exciting part—minting your NFT! The minting procedure entails producing a unique token on the blockchain that represents your digital asset. Most NFT marketplaces feature built-in minting tools that walk you through the process. You’ll often be prompted to enter details about your NFT, such as its name, description, and any extra traits or properties you want to assign to it.

7. Set a Price and Royalties

When advertising your NFT for sale, you can choose a price for your invention. Depending on the marketplace’s features, this can be a fixed price or an auction-style listing. Additionally, you can choose the royalties you’ll receive if your NFT is sold or traded on the secondary market. Royalties allow artists to earn a share of future sales, creating a continuing financial stream from their creations.

8. Gas Fees and Transaction Costs

It’s vital to note that creating and selling NFTs on the Ethereum blockchain involves gas fees and transaction costs. Gas fees are payments paid to miners for validating and processing transactions on the blockchain. These fees can vary based on network congestion and the complexity of your transaction. Monitoring gas fees before minting your NFT is wise to ensure you’re comfortable with the associated charges.

9. Promote Your NFT

Once your NFT is up on the marketplace, it’s time to promote it and attract possible customers. Share your NFT on social media channels, participate with the NFT community, and consider reaching out to collectors, influencers, and art lovers who might be interested in your creation. Building a strong network and participating with the community can dramatically boost the awareness and potential sale of your NFT.

10. Manage and Transfer OwnershipOwnership

As the creator of an NFT, you can manage and transfer OwnershipOwnership of your digital asset. This implies you can sell or transfer your NFT to another user, granting them the rights and OwnershipOwnership of the asset. NFTs are kept and recorded on the blockchain, making OwnershipOwnership transparent and easily verifiable.

FAQ 2: Are there any copyright considerations when developing NFTs?

Yes, copyright considerations are relevant while constructing NFTs. It’s vital to ensure you possess the rights to the digital item you wish to tokenize or have secured the required licenses or permissions from the original producers. Copyright violations can lead to legal consequences and tarnish your reputation as an artist or creator.

FAQ 3: Do I need technical skills to develop NFTs?

While a rudimentary understanding of blockchain technology and cryptocurrencies is beneficial, you can be something other than a technical expert to manufacture NFTs. Most NFT marketplaces include user-friendly interfaces and step-by-step tutorials to take you through the procedure. However, it’s always essential to familiarize oneself with the foundations of NFTs and the platforms you choose to use.

FAQ 4: How can I confirm the authenticity and uniqueness of my NFT?

The blockchain technology behind NFTs protects the legitimacy and uniqueness of each token. When you mint your NFT, it is recorded on the blockchain, providing an immutable record of OwnershipOwnership. This transparency allows customers to check the legitimacy and provenance of the NFT they purchase.
